【VBA】在Excel外部查找和替換Word模板文件中的自定義變量引用(本方法適用于微軟Office和金山WPS軟件)
當(dāng)前位置:點(diǎn)晴教程→知識(shí)管理交流
→『 技術(shù)文檔交流 』
VBA(Visual Basic for Applications)是一種用于自動(dòng)化任務(wù)和宏編程的編程語言,廣泛應(yīng)用于Microsoft Office套件中的各種應(yīng)用程序,包括Excel、Word、PowerPoint等。在Excel中,可以使用VBA來進(jìn)行各種操作,包括在Excel外部查找和替換Word模板文件中的自定義變量引用。 在Excel中查找和替換Word模板中的自定義變量引用可以通過以下步驟實(shí)現(xiàn): 1、打開Excel文件并啟動(dòng)VBA編輯器:在Excel中按下Alt + F11鍵,或者通過“開發(fā)工具”選項(xiàng)卡中的“Visual Basic”按鈕打開VBA編輯器。 2、在VBA編輯器中插入新的模塊:在左側(cè)的“項(xiàng)目資源管理器”窗口中,右鍵點(diǎn)擊你的工作簿名稱,選擇“插入”->“模塊”,這樣就會(huì)在右側(cè)的代碼窗口中插入一個(gè)新的模塊。 3、編寫VBA代碼:在新插入的模塊中,編寫VBA代碼來查找和替換Word模板中的自定義變量引用。以下是一個(gè)示例代碼:
在上述代碼中,我們首先創(chuàng)建了一個(gè)Word應(yīng)用程序?qū)ο螅缓蟠蜷_了指定的Word模板文檔。接下來,使用 運(yùn)行VBA代碼:按下F5鍵或點(diǎn)擊VBA編輯器工具欄中的“運(yùn)行”按鈕來執(zhí)行VBA代碼。代碼將會(huì)在指定的Word模板文檔中查找和替換Word自定義變量引用。 需要注意的是,上述代碼中的文件路徑需要根據(jù)實(shí)際情況進(jìn)行修改,確保指定了正確的Word模板文檔路徑。 Word模板中的自定義變量引用插入方法: 在Word模板中找到需要插入變量的位置,用鼠標(biāo)光標(biāo)定位,然后手工輸入自定義變量名稱,為避免替換失誤擴(kuò)大范圍,一般用大括號(hào)包圍變量名稱,確保唯一,例如: 自定義變量名稱沒有特殊要求,可以重復(fù),替換時(shí)會(huì)自動(dòng)全部替換掉。替換例子:
其他代碼根據(jù)實(shí)際情況更改,關(guān)于Find.Execute的用法和參數(shù)設(shè)置,可以自行百度查詢。 相關(guān)教程: 【Excel】VBA復(fù)制指定單元格內(nèi)富文本內(nèi)容,并賦值給另外一個(gè)單元格,避免文字不同大小、粗細(xì)、顏色等格式丟失[5] 【VBA】在Excel外部查找和替換Word模板文件中的自定義變量引用(本方法適用于微軟Office和金山WPS軟件)[141] 【Office】vba如何替換Excel單元格文本中的換行為指定字符,實(shí)現(xiàn)導(dǎo)出到Word模板中變量時(shí)仍然保留換行符?[245] 【Office】將Excel表格內(nèi)容導(dǎo)出到Word模板的指定表格中,并保留Word表格中的要求指定格式[12] 【Office】Excel中如何清除單元格數(shù)據(jù)有效性驗(yàn)證(下拉菜單)?[39] 【Office】Word中VBA之Find.Execute方法參數(shù)說明[205] 該文章在 2025/1/17 11:27:11 編輯過 |
關(guān)鍵字查詢
相關(guān)文章
正在查詢... |